## User Module Split — Recovery Notes (Eng Sync)

Quick heads-up for this week: while we're carving the user module out of the Brindlewood monolith, account recovery temporarily runs through the legacy path AND the new Userling service. If the dual-write gets out of sync, accounts can appear locked on one side. Fix it by triggering a reconcile from the Userling console — don't touch the legacy tables directly. The reconcile prompt asks for the team recovery passphrase, kept below for the on-call rotation.

unlock words, bawef-kahap: sorax-sorir-quenys-aldok

Runbook: Pennywhistle notification fan-out backpressure. When the fan-out workers fall behind, the outbox table balloons and delivery latency spikes — you'll see it first in the Dovetail queue-depth graph. Don't just scale workers; check whether a single noisy tenant is flooding the topic, and throttle them via the tenant config first. If you do scale, bump FANOUT_WORKERS in the deploy env, redeploy, and watch for drain within ten minutes. The workers authenticate to the broker with a credential set on the next line of the env file.

env line for tagaf-yahif: LEDGER_TOKEN29=a7e22fd0ee7d43436e62c1c3439fb

**Ticket MV-118 — wrong env on render nodes**

Template rendering on the Glimmerpage cluster is 6x slower since Thursday. Cause: render nodes picked up the dev env file, so the precompile cache is disabled and every request hits the fragment store with a stale credential. Fix before the 5.1 cut. Corrected env below; cache tier on, dev flags stripped. The fragment store credential goes on the next line.

vault entry, yadug-yahig: VAULT_KEY8=0123db84

## Artifact Signing — SDK Parity Notes (Weekly Sync)

Kestrel SDK for Android reached parity with the Swift client this sprint: offline queueing, batched telemetry, and retry semantics now match. Both SDKs ship as signed artifacts from the same pipeline. Remaining gap: background sync throttling, targeted next sprint. Verify both release bundles before tagging. Both artifacts validate against the shared signing key below.

signing key of kawig-fafog = bky19_6Fypv1qws7J8qJtaYjX